Guwahati
 The ancient city of Pragjyotishpur or the light of east is the site of modern Guwahati, the Gateway to North Eastern India.
Altitude: 55 metres
Temperature (°C):
Summer: Max 35, Min. 22
Winter: Max 26, Min 10
Rainfall: 180 cms (from May to Sep)
Best Season: October to May
How to get there
 |
Air:
Indian Airlines connect Guwahati with Kolkata (Calcutta), Delhi, Bagdogra, Imphal Agartala, Dibrugarh and Dimapur. |
 |
Rail:
Guwahati is connected by rail with New Delhi, Kolkata (Calcutta), Mumbai (Bombay), Chennai (Madras), Trivandrum, Bangalore, Cochin, Silchar, Tinsukia and Dibrugarh. |
 |
Road:
Guwahati is connected by good motorable roads with Shillong 103 kms, Kaziranga National Park 217 kms, Manas Wildlife Sanctuary 176 kms, Dimapur 280 kms, Itanagar 420 kms, Imphal 487 kms, Agartala 599 kms, Aizawal 538 kms, Gangtok 624 kms, Darjeeling 587 kms, Kolkata (Calcutta) 1182 kms and Kohima 342 kms.
|
 |
Local Transport:
Guwahati is connected by regular bus services with Shillong, Silchar, Dibrugarh, Jorhat, Tezpur, Siliguri, Sibsagar, Dimapur, Kohima, Imphal, Aizawal, Itanagar, Barpetta Road and Cooch Bihar. |
